Okay, first time in donkey's years I've had this 'Can't Print the illustration' window - brand new CS5 suite, brand new computer - 4 days old (Dell, 36bit - would prefer a Mac but there you go).

History - large format packaging file - 600mm x 1200mm. Line drawings. Black and one spot (Pantone) color only. Job needed original English version converted to Chinese language. This had to be done on an older 'chinese' PC in Illustrator 4 with correct Chinese fonts. But after the translator did her job, I needed to return it to CS5 on the Dell to make alterations. Chinese fonts converted to outlines for transfer. Once alterations done, tried to print and got the silly can't print message.

prints fine from Dell in PDF format.

prints fine from Dell in jpeg format.

prints fine form old 'chinese' PC in Illustrator 4 format with either outlined fonts or fonts.

havent had any problems printing anything else in CS5, just this one job.

The only thing I can think of is that there was a problem when converting the Chinese font to outlines there were too many points created and either Illustrator or the printer cracked the irrites.

Any help on how I can work out how to fix this.

Hi, I get this error quite a lot (like in 2 out of 10 files).

Most of the times I just export the artwork to pdf and print it from acrobat.

It might also help (as this usually happens with complex illustrations) to clean up all unnecessary swatches, brushes, symbols and graphic styles.

Adobe could just be bit more specific with the error messages because "Can´t print illustration" is not that helpfull.

Great to hear things have ben workedaround at your end. Yes you are right when you say copy pasting to a new docuent with paste remember layers is an old trick that bails us out a lot of times   other common workaround in cases when the files get curupt due to some I/O mishap on the disk is to create a new AI file place the currupt AI file it will place the PDF portion of it and you atleast get back the PDF portion of it if not the live effects and other live Illustrator features.

I found I could get around the problem by:

Ctrl P [to print] - AI print dialogue box comes up.

Note if you click on PRINT at this point, you get the "Can't print the illustration" message.

HOWEVER

If you click on the SETUP button on the LHS you will get your printer's dialogue box.

Click on PRINT - printer dialogue box disappears, leaving AI print dialogue box

NOW click on the PRINT button

Printer prints illustration.

[Does for me at least]

It seems to be when the file exceeds a specific dimension; the only way I can get around this is to print a large format file (in this case a 96"W-x-48"H sign) at 50% scale. When I do this, I get no File I/O error. Happens to all files over X dimension in size  -- I haven't determined the cutoff point yet.

Printer and OS have nothing to do with it since I can print just fine out of PS

The issues with that update only appear under certain circumstances:

There is a known bug in the most recent update to Windows 10 (version 1803) in which printing is totally hosed if both of the following are true:

(1)     Your printer uses a Version 4 driver (most PostScript printers use Version 3 PSCRIPT5.DLL-based drivers).

(2)     Your content uses an OpenType CFF font (as opposed to TrueType).

This thread is very old but it still comes up as a top google search for this issue.

 

The solve for me was converting my file to CMYK. There were Pantone colors in my file that were apparently causing the issue. Once I converted those to CMYK it allowed me to print. Hope this helps someone!
